Buriram: a last lap, last corner battle cauldron

In the Moto3™ race that year, the Championship took an almighty twist. Needing to make up points on title rival Jorge Martin, Marco Bezzecchi was on for a Thai GP podium finish before compatriot Enea Bastianini went for a final corner pass up the inside in the battle for the podium. However, Bastianini tucked the front of his Honda and consequently, he took out Bezzecchi, leaving Fabio Di Giannantonio and Lorenzo Dalla Porta to take P1 and P2, with P3 going the way of Dennis Foggia.
